MINNESOTA-1976: Two young children hold hands and run across a quiet suburban street, their figures small against the backdrop of a parked station wagon and a modest house. Shot on 8mm film, the footage captures a candid moment of childhood innocence with soft, faded colors and natural film grain. The scene unfolds in a peaceful neighborhood, with trees lining the road and a few adults visible in the distance. This authentic home movie captures the carefree energy of youth in the mid-1970s, offering a nostalgic glimpse into everyday life.
